Disney's House of Mouse - Season 2

Disney's House of Mouse - Season 2

Season 2

Network
Episodes13
DatesSep 22, 2001 - May 18, 2002

Daisy's Debut
Season 2Episode 130 min

Daisy's Debut

Daisy is given a chance to perform a duet with Mickey at the club, which makes Minnie feel left out. Daisy fakes injuring herself, to give Minnie her role in the duet.
Sep 22, 2001
Goofy for a Day
Season 2Episode 230 min

Goofy for a Day

Max thinks that Goofy's job is not as important as Mickey and Donald's, so Goofy challenges Max to be a waiter.
Sep 29, 2001

The Mouse Who Came to Dinner
Season 2Episode 430 min

The Mouse Who Came to Dinner

When Max states that his father's job is easy, Goofy proves him wrong by making him headwaiter of the House of Mouse for a day.
Oct 13, 2001
Max's New Car
Season 2Episode 530 min

Max's New Car

Max wants to get a car, but Goofy feels that he is not ready for one yet. A living car from one of the cartoons shown at the club arrives and Max takes it, only to be driven around against his will.
Nov 3, 2001
Not So Goofy
Season 2Episode 630 min

Not So Goofy

Nobody wants to see Pete day at the House of Mouse! With no audience, will Pete find out and shut the club down? Or will they keep it a secret?
Nov 10, 2001
Everybody Loves Mickey
Season 2Episode 730 min

Everybody Loves Mickey

Mickey and his crew become very hard-pressed to please Mortimer Mouse.
Nov 17, 2001
Max's Embarrassing Date
Season 2Episode 830 min

Max's Embarrassing Date

Max has a date with Roxanne at the House of Mouse. At Max's request, everyone tries their best to keep Goofy away as he is a constant source of embarrassment to him.
Jan 19, 2002
Where's Minnie?
Season 2Episode 930 min

Where's Minnie?

Minnie goes down to the prop basement to find Mickey a birthday present, but after realizing that she didn't take Pluto, Mickey thinks that she's lost and takes Pluto, Goofy and Donald with him to find her.
Jan 26, 2002
Super Goof
Season 2Episode 1030 min

Super Goof

After eating some contaminated peanuts, Goofy becomes a superhero named Super Goof, which no one seems to know is him despite not wearing a mask or changing his voice. Now, he must save the club from an oncoming meteor.
Feb 2, 2002
King Larry Swings In
Season 2Episode 1130 min

King Larry Swings In

King Louie's brother Larry visits the House of Mouse and quickly wreaks havoc.
Feb 16, 2002
Ladies' Night
Season 2Episode 1230 min

Ladies' Night

Mickey leaves Minnie in charge of the House of Mouse while he, Donald and Goofy go bowling. Minnie, Daisy, and Clarabelle host Ladies' Night, but Mortimer is obsessed with being a part of the show.
Feb 23, 2002
Dennis the Duck
Season 2Episode 1330 min

Dennis the Duck

Donald never thought that black and white cartoons were really too funny, but a new vintage character, a duck named Dennis, tries to win Donald over.
May 18, 2002
